The utility model provides a cooling cap that can be quickly cooled and recovered and a refrigerator thereof. A cooling layer is installed between the inner wall of the cap and the support belt of the cooling cap, and a ventilation layer is formed between the cooling layer and the inner wall of the cap, so A cavity layer is formed between the ventilation layer and the refrigeration layer, the cavity layer is connected with a top rubber tube corresponding to the top of the cap body, and the cavity layer is connected with a bottom rubber tube corresponding to the lower right side of the cap body. Used to provide cold water to the cool hat. The utility model maintains comfort in the cap through ventilation and heat absorption, and the phase change energy storage material absorbs heat, and the water cooling system can quickly cool down and restore the phase change energy storage material of the refrigeration layer, thereby providing a long-term comfortable head heat environment.

Technical Field
The utility model relates to a safety helmet, in particular to a cooling hat capable of being rapidly cooled and restored and a refrigerator thereof.
Background
In recent years, the greenhouse effect is obvious, the outdoor temperature is continuously increased in summer, when people work at high temperature outdoors, because the difference between the environmental temperature and the human body temperature is almost equal to or even higher than the human body temperature, the normal heat exchange of the human body is inhibited, the heat in the human body can not be dissipated in time, serious physical burden can be brought to people, the sweat secretion of the human body can be increased when people shine on the head of the human body in burning sun, the work of the brain is influenced, even if the traditional sun visor is worn, the problem of high temperature intolerance can not be solved, the sweat on the head can not be evaporated in time after the traditional sun visor is worn for a long time, the wearer feels stuffy, palpitation and dizziness, the working efficiency is influenced, and the sunstroke can be even caused, and the.
Some cooling caps with fans or ice bags or phase change energy storage materials are also available in the market at present, so that certain heat dissipation effect can be achieved, but the cooling caps are difficult to be widely applied due to the defects of inconvenience in use, easiness in damage, large weight, troublesome replacement steps of the phase change energy storage materials, long cooling and restoring time and the like. Therefore, the cool hat which can be quickly cooled and restored is developed, and has wide application prospect.

Detailed Description
In order to make the technical means, creation features, achievement efficacy and purpose of the present invention clearer, the following will further explain the embodiments of the present invention in detail with reference to the accompanying drawings.
As shown in fig. 1 to 5, the utility model provides a but summer hat that rapid cooling restores, brim of a hat 2, the support area 14 of the cap body 1, cap body 1 front end scribble the sun-proof coating 9 of one deck on the cap body 1 outer wall, sun-proof outer shell 9 is the plastics of low absorption rate high reflectivity to reduce the heat transfer between safety helmet and solar radiation.
A refrigerating layer 12 is arranged between the inner wall of the cap body 1 and the supporting belt 1, a phase-change energy storage material is filled in the refrigerating layer 12, the phase-change energy storage material is packaged by a plurality of flexible sealing bags, the flexible sealing bags are aluminum foil bags and are uniformly distributed in the refrigerating layer 12, the phase-change temperature of the phase-change energy storage material is 27-32 ℃, when the temperature in the cooling cap reaches or is higher than the phase-change temperature, the phase-change material starts to absorb heat and melt, and the comfortable temperature of a human body in the cooling cap is maintained. The effective refrigerating time of each phase change is 3-4 hours in a high-temperature environment, and the service life is long. The supporting belt 14 is made of a strip sweat absorbing material and can absorb sweat secreted by the head of a wearer, and a gap is reserved between the supporting belt 14 and the refrigerating layer 12 to prevent the head of a human body from being discomfortable due to direct contact with the phase change energy storage material.
Form between the refrigeration layer 12 and the 1 inner wall of the cap body and ventilate layer 10, ventilate layer 10 and be close to brim of a hat 2 below and be provided with air intake 3, and filter screen 4 is installed in air intake 3 department, ventilates layer 10 and keeps away from brim of a hat 2 department and be provided with air outlet 16, and air outlet 16 department is provided with ventilation fan 15 for cool cap inside thermal giving off. The insect-proof net 17 is arranged outside the ventilation fan 15, so that small animals such as insects and ants are prevented from entering the ventilation layer, and the sanitation of the ventilation layer is guaranteed. The ventilation fan 15 is electrically connected with the electricity storage box 13 installed on the cap body, a storage battery and a control circuit board are arranged in the electricity storage box 13, the storage battery in the electricity storage box 13 is charged by the solar thin film battery 8 on the top of the cap body 1, and the ventilation fan 15 is powered by solar energy, so that energy is saved. Slide rails 5 are respectively installed on two sides of the position, close to the air inlet 3, on the cap body 1, slide blocks 6 are arranged on the inner sides of the slide rails 5, the slide blocks 6 are connected with goggles 7, eyes of a wearer can be protected, and foreign matters such as dust, sand blown by the wind can be prevented from entering the eyes.
A cavity layer 11 is formed between the ventilation layer 10 and the refrigeration layer 12, and the cavity layer 11 is made of aluminum materials, so that the heat conduction performance is good, the cost is low, and the weight is light. The cavity layer 11 corresponds the cap body 1 top position and has connect top rubber tube 22, has top cell 19 at the cap body 1 top, and top rubber tube 22 stretches out the breather layer 10 and collects in top cell 19, and cavity layer 11 corresponds the cap body 1 downside position on the right side and has connect bottom rubber tube 23, has side cell 18 at the cap body 1 downside on the right side, and bottom rubber tube 23 stretches out the breather layer 10 and collects in side cell 18. The top chamber 19 and the side chamber 18 are both provided with a small opening and closing door 20, the small opening and closing door 20 is provided with a buckle 21 for fastening, and the small opening and closing door 20 can be fixed on the cap body 1 through the buckle 21.
As shown in fig. 6, the utility model provides a refrigerator for supplying cold water to the cooling hat, the refrigerant outlet of the compressor 27 in the refrigerator is returned to the refrigerant inlet of the compressor 27 through the condenser 28 with the fan 29, the capillary tube 30 and the evaporator 26 to form a refrigerating circuit, the evaporator 26 is installed in the cold water tank 31, the shell of the cold water tank 31 is made of heat insulation materials or is wrapped by the heat insulation materials in a sealing mode, the outlet of a water pump 32 in the cold water tank 31 is connected with a water supply rubber pipe 33, a plurality of water supply branch pipes which can be communicated with the top rubber pipe 22 are connected to the water supply rubber pipe 33, the water return opening of the cold water tank 31 is connected with a water return rubber pipe 25, a plurality of water return branch pipes which can be communicated with the bottom rubber pipe 23 are connected to the water return rubber pipe 25, the water supply branch pipes and the water return branch pipes are respectively provided with quick connection valves 24, the number of the water. In order to prevent condensation water from being generated in the cooling process, the temperature of the cooling water is kept above the atmospheric dew point temperature, and is preferably 17-20 ℃.
The water supply rubber pipe 33, the water return rubber pipe 25, the water supply branch pipe and the water return branch pipe are connected with the water supply rubber pipe 33, the water return rubber pipe 25 and the cold water tank 31 through quick-connection straight-through or quick-connection tee joints, so that the rubber pipes can be connected quickly and conveniently.
The specific working process is as follows:
the refrigerator and the cold water tank are placed on an engineering truck or in a place with power supply, after the cooling hat starts to work, the refrigerator starts to operate, and the temperature in the cold water tank is kept at 17-20 ℃. The internal environment temperature of the cool cap rises along with the increase of heat emitted by the head of a wearer, and when the temperature reaches or is higher than the phase-change temperature of the phase-change energy storage material in the refrigerating layer 12, the phase-change energy storage material starts to absorb heat and melt, so that the internal temperature of the safety cap is kept unchanged, and the time for the phase-change energy storage material to start absorbing heat and melting can last is 3-4 hours.
